Navigating Omegla: Safety Tips and Precautions
Using Omegla, a widely-used platform for random chats , can be exciting , but it’s essential to prioritize your security . Be aware that connecting with people online always presents risks . Here’s how to stay secure while using Omegla:
- Shield private information. Avoid giving sensitive details , like the moniker , residence, or age .
- Be wary of solicitations for personal information . Don't ever click links from unknown senders.
- Alert any disturbing actions. Omegla provides mechanisms for flagging users who disregard the rules .
- Remember that individuals are liable for the conduct online. Value others with politeness.
- Evaluate enabling a pseudonym instead of a real title .
To conclude, employ simple discretion and trust inner instincts when interacting with people on Omegla. Be informed and enjoy the platform responsibly .

The Dark Side of Omegla: Exploring User Experiences
Omegla, the anonymous video service, often presents itself as a easy way to meet strangers. However, a growing number of user accounts reveal a unsettling "dark side." Many people have shared experiences involving inappropriate content, including disturbing imagery and aggressive behavior. This isn’t simply a matter of rare incidents; several studies suggest a pervasive issue with regulation.
- Several users have faced unsolicited sexual advances.
- Others detail interactions with individuals attempting to solicit private information.
- A large portion complain about the presence of fake profiles and scripts designed to deceive unsuspecting participants .
